New mystery surrounds Kung-Fu kick insult

David Moyes has re-opened the debate on what caused Patrice Evra to kick a Marseille fan in the head.

After the incident, Evra was fined €10,000 and banned from UEFA club matches for seven months. His club Marseille suspended him later terminating his contract by mutual consent.

At the time French newspaper L’equipe claimed the fan said to Evra: “Get out of Marseille, you’re bad! Go back to your videos and give up football’

Yesterday Moyes told reporters there was more to the incident than previously reported suggesting it was understandable. Asked whether he had any concerns over the fan incident Moyes replied “No, not from what he told me,” 

He told me what happened, none at all. It shows that he will stand up for himself and won’t take anything. When he told me what the supporter said to him, I’d have had no complaints.No I wouldn’t. But I think when you heard what the supporter said, you can understand it more.”

Moyes refused to elaborate further what was said. Patrice Evra will be on the bench today at the London Stadium.
